WebOct 22, 2024 · Side Effects of Chemotherapy Treatment for Dogs. Dogs are typically given a lower dose than humans for cancer treatment, so the side effects are often mild in comparison. Many dogs have absolutely no side effects. Since chemo drugs attack rapidly dividing cells, the cells in the GI tract and bone marrow are often affected also. WebSep 14, 2011 · Possible Chemo Side Effects on Dogs. Every dog will be different in his or her ability to handle treatment. Some dogs will experience side effects; some won’t. … WebMost dogs do not lose their hair following chemotherapy. However, breeds that exhibit continuous hair growth, such as poodles, Bichon Frises and some terriers are more prone to this side effect. For those pets that lose excessive hair, perhaps a dog sweater or coat may keep your dog more comfortable when going out in cold weather. Skin damage
